#fd2e48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fd2e48 is composed of 99.2% red, 18%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.8% magenta, 71.5%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 352.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 58.6%. #fd2e48 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5c90 with #fb0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

Shades and Tints of #fd2e48
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050001 is the darkest color, while #fff0f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fd2e48
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c8f91 is the less saturated color, while #fd2e48 is the most saturated one.
